Kailash Manor is a unique and luxurious care home in Pinner offering outstanding residential, nursing, dementia and respite care in a setting inspired by peace, harmony and five-star living. Rated ‘Outstanding’ by the Care Quality Commission in the category ‘Well-Led’ (February 2025), Kailash Manor combines expert care with exceptional standards.

Part of the award-winning TLC Care Group, the home is committed to delivering care that is built on truth, love and compassion. These core values underpin every aspect of daily life, creating a nurturing environment where residents and families feel supported at every stage of their journey.

Purpose-built to the highest specifications, Kailash Manor feels more like a five-star hotel, with elegant interiors, fine dining, private en-suite bedrooms, a peaceful prayer room, café, spa and hair salon. The serene and uplifting atmosphere promotes wellbeing for mind, body and soul.

‘Kailash’ means ‘one who bestows peace’ and this philosophy runs throughout the home. Residents are supported to live fulfilling lives in a setting that celebrates cultural diversity, individuality and belonging.

Whether requiring daily support or more specialised nursing or dementia care, residents receive tailored care to meet their needs. Skilled carers, nurses, hospitality staff and wellbeing coordinators work together to create personalised care plans promoting comfort, choice and quality of life.

A variety of enriching activities, spiritual practices and cultural events nurture connection and community. Residents can relax in tranquil gardens, watch films in the cinema, join group events or enjoy one-to-one time, staying active, engaged and true to themselves.

Kailash Manor is where luxury meets care, where peace is part of everyday life and residents truly feel at home.

Support you may be entitled to

If you chose a care home based in England, you may be eligible for NHS Funded Nursing Care (FNC), which helps cover the cost of nursing. This is worth £254.06 per week and is usually paid directly to the care home.

Overview of Review Score

The Review Score of 9.9 (9.912) out of 10 for Kailash Manor Care Home is based on a) the Average Rating and b) the number of positive Reviews.

  1. The Average Rating is 4.9 out of 5 from 28 Reviews in the last 24 months.
  2. The score for the number of positive Reviews is 5.0 out of 5 from 28 positive Reviews in the last 24 months.

Detailed Breakdown of Review Score

The maximum Review Score for a Care Home is 10, which is made up from the Average Rating of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) and the Number of Reviews (maximum of 5 points) in the last 24 months:

  1. 5 Points are available for the Average Rating from all Reviews in the last 24 months. The Average Rating of 4.912 for Kailash Manor Care Home is calculated as follows: ( (304 Excellents x 5) + (25 Goods x 4) + (2 Satisfactorys x 3) ) ÷ 331 Ratings = 4.912
  2. 5 Points are available for the number of Positive Reviews in the last 24 months. A Positive Review is defined as any Review with an 'Overall Experience' of '4' or '5' (out of a max rating '5'). The 5 Points relating to the number of positive Reviews for Kailash Manor Care Home is based on 28 positive Reviews in the last 24 months and is calculated as per below:

    The 5 points available are broken down as follows:

    1. 4 points are available for the first 10 Positive Reviews in the last 24 months; 3 points for the first Positive Review, and then 0.125 Points for each of the next four Positive Reviews and then 0.1 Points for the next five Positive Reviews. (1st = 3.000, 2nd = 0.125, 3rd = 0.125, 4th = 0.125, 5th = 0.125, 6th = 0.100, 7th = 0.100, 8th = 0.100, 9th = 0.100, 10th = 0.100) 3 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.125 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 + 0.1 = 4
    2. 1 point is available for the number of Positive Reviews reaching 20% of the registered maximum number of service users in the last 24 months. If this number is partially reached, then that proportion of 1 point is given. eg a Care Home registered for a maximum of 50 service users has to reach 10 Positive Reviews to receive 1 point, if it has 7 reviews it will receive 0.7 points. 20% of the 78 registered maximum number of service users is 15.6, which has been reached with 28 Positive reviews. Points = 1
  3. When a Review is submitted by someone who has previously submitted a Review, only the latest Review will count towards the Review Score.
  4. If a Care Home does not have a review in the last 24 months, then it will not have a Review Score.
